Two high school sophomores hosted a "Music for Guatemala" fundraiser Sunday at Glencoe Union Church to purchase musical instruments for a Central American orphanage they both visited as part of their church's youth outreach program. Donations totaled close to $2,5000. The students are Jessie Rooth, 15, of Highland Park High School, and Jessie Serrino, 16, of New Trier High School. Jessie Rooth played a trumpet solo and Jessie Serrino performed a hand bell duet with 14 bells. Other music included a violin solo by Emiel DeJaegher, 10, of WInnetka, a clarinet solo by Bob Taylor of Wilmette, and songs by the Anthem Choir and the Bell choir. The concert was followed by a pancake brunch organized by Steve Jambor of Winnetka.
